From 5b5d163a6a559ad9fa9559e4aa36ac02d37daa94 Mon Sep 17 00:00:00 2001 From: wm4 Date: Thu, 28 Nov 2019 19:23:02 +0100 Subject: atomic: add mp_atomic_uint64 --- osdep/atomic.h | 2 ++ 1 file changed, 2 insertions(+) diff --git a/osdep/atomic.h b/osdep/atomic.h index 2c6868d518..0c4de4b578 100644 --- a/osdep/atomic.h +++ b/osdep/atomic.h @@ -26,6 +26,7 @@ #include typedef _Atomic float mp_atomic_float; typedef _Atomic int64_t mp_atomic_int64; +typedef _Atomic uint64_t mp_atomic_uint64; #else // Emulate the parts of C11 stdatomic.h needed by mpv. @@ -40,6 +41,7 @@ typedef struct { unsigned long long v; } atomic_ullong; typedef struct { float v; } mp_atomic_float; typedef struct { int64_t v; } mp_atomic_int64; +typedef struct { uint64_t v; } mp_atomic_uint64; #define ATOMIC_VAR_INIT(x) \ {.v = (x)} -- cgit v1.2.3